Bulgarian Man Utd star Dimitar Berbatov, 29, receives a EUR 4.87 M yearly salary, which ranks him the 38th most highly paid football player the world.
Berbatov, who has been in top form recently, being the Premier League's leading goalscorer this season with 14 goals, is expected to get a 2-year extension of his contract with an increased weekly salary of GBP 140 000.
Cristiano Ronaldo, who plays for the Spanish Real Madrid, tops the list with the bulky EUR 12 M. Berbatov's teammate Wayne Rooney comes in second with EUR 11.5 M. Barcelona's Lionel Messi, who recently received the most prestigious award in the football world, the Golden Ball, receives "only" EUR 11 M.
The list is composed by the Spanish AS sports paper.
